The Long Wait for a U.S. Green Card

Thousands of Indian workers in the United States are facing an incredibly long wait for an employment-based green card. A recent report from the Cato Institute, a libertarian think tank, has highlighted a significant concern regarding the U.S. immigration system: an estimated 134-year backlog for many hopeful Indian applicants.

Green Card Delay: Indian Workers Stuck in 134-Year Queue

Understanding the Backlog

Each year, the U.S. government sets a cap of 140,000 employment-based visas, and no single country can claim more than 7% of these visas. This policy has led to an overwhelming backlog, with a current total of 1.8 million cases awaiting resolution, out of which 1.1 million are from Indian nationals.

The breakdown of the backlog is as follows:
– In March 2023, there were 80,324 employment-based petitions, involving 171,635 applicants when including their families.
– A staggering 1.3 million individuals were on a waiting list.
– Approximately 289,000 applicants were in the midst of adjusting their status.

The State Department has yet to release numbers on those waiting for visa processing at consulates and embassies abroad.

The Majority in Limbo

Most of the backlog falls under the EB-2 visa category, which is for workers with advanced degrees. Almost one-fifth are under the EB-3 category for those with a bachelor’s degree. While roughly 13% of backlogged individuals fall under the EB-4 “special immigrants” category, and 6% consist of EB-5 investors.

A Global Queue

The bulk of the backlog comes from India, with China and the Northern Triangle countries—comprising El Salvador, Honduras, and Guatemala—accounting for a substantial number as well, especially in the EB-4 category for special immigrants.

For many Indian applicants, the outlook is grim. As the Cato Institute puts it, “For new applicants from India, the backlog in the EB-2 and EB-3 categories effectively translates to a life sentence.” They estimate that around 424,000 people might pass away before they receive their green cards.
